 In the beginning the items in the list were just mails.
Then they could be grouped of mails based on conversation (threaded view)

So now if these 'many' conversations were regrouped based on the 'few' other 
person we are dealing, it would be more helpful. Leading to grouping of mails 
compactly in hierarchically nested organized tree outline view,

somewhat like this:
# grouping based on the other person we are dealing with (similar to contacts 
in chat apps - Skype's recent, whatsapp)
## list of all threads inside this group
### All mails in that thread

with options somewhere maybe in context menu to collapse expand levels, so 
obviously the default view is collapsed showing the contact name, subject, 
snippet-(if enabled)

I guess this option is partially available in MS outlook in activity section, 
but it provides one group at a time and there is no overview. Also like 
grouping in file manager (windows explorer) where it shows all items in groups 
all at a time.

What should happen when a thread involves more than one other person 
(e.g. person 1 and person 3 in your example below?)

I'm not familiar with that feature of Outlook, but I guess the 
limitation of one group at a time is to avoid the problem of how to deal 
with messages which appear in more than one group.



Also like grouping in file manager (windows explorer) where it shows all items 
in groups all at a time.


There, each file or folder clearly falls into one group. You don't get a 
file with a name beginning with both A and G, or with a size both 
greater than 1MB and less than 1MB, etc. But you can have an email 
thread containing messages from both person 1 and person 3.

# thread involving more than one other person:

The mail can be showed in all the nodes of persons included in the mail using 
the 'labeling technique'.
 The item remains single but can be accessed and modified from all the included 
nodes.
 The feature is intelligently used by gmail and opera took it a step further by 
using labels as folders as well,
 so its both folders in tree view and also one item in as many places as you 
want by nesting labels.
but if persons in the list are many, considering that Chat apps like Whatsapp & 
Skype
 are handling it well by manual creation of 'multi-contact group',
similarly multi-addressed threads can be given Auto-generated name making group 
of persons.

The objective is plain: **chat apps have made it simple,
 reduced information overload and
 helped us stay on top of situation by giving a good overview**.

If even if this is not possible then maybe 'mail summaries' can have section 
listing persons based on recency
 such that each person's only latest mail is displayed.
 If we want to see all the mails of that person similar to expanding that 
person's node to all threads with that person,
 then we can use search and filter that person's mails instead.


# the option partially available in MS outlook in activity section, but without 
overview:
 
 in order to access it first a contact vcard is opened,
 then in the contact ribbon in show pane
 clicking 'Activities' displays all items such as mails, contacts, upcoming 
appointments, etc. with that person.
